staruml怎么画流程图-Staruml 流程图绘制方法
1人看过
在软件工程与自动化测试的交叉领域,流程图(Flowchart)是表达系统逻辑、算法流程及业务流程最基础且不可或缺的工具。而STARUML作为目前主流的 UML(统一建模语言)子语言之一,凭借其强大的图形化编辑功能、丰富的图标库以及良好的中文文档支持,已成为许多团队,特别是准专业考试参与者中,构建高质量 UML 模型的首选方案。针对STARUML 怎么画流程图这一高频需求,界域职考网 xinlishi.cc 凭借十余年的行业经验,积累了丰富的实操技巧与理论总结。本文将基于权威的行业实践与算法逻辑,为你详细拆解STARUML中流程图绘制的核心规则、节点构建方法以及进阶技巧,助你轻松掌握该技术,顺利通过相关职业资格考试,并在实际开发中高效产出可维护的代码模型。
一、核心概念与基础规则
要深入理解STARUML的绘图逻辑,首先需明确STARUML模型与标准 UML 模型之间的映射关系。界域职考网 xinlishi.cc 在多年的教学中发现,许多考生在处理STARUML时,容易混淆STARUML中的主活动模型(Actor Model)标准与集成模型(Integration Model)标准。在实际做题或专业开发中,前者常用于区分不同角色(如用户、系统管理员)的操作路径,而后者则侧重于封装与调用关系。
因此,STARUML的流程图绘制并非单一模板,而是需要根据主活动模型与集成模型的不同场景进行精准调整。对于STARUML初学者而言,掌握主活动模型下的流程开始、流程结束及决策节点是最通用的起点。
在STARUML的流程图绘制实践中,节点的选择至关重要。界域职考网 xinlishi.cc 强调,主活动模型中的流程开始和流程结束在集成模型中虽被简化为实心圆点(实心圆通常代表正常结束或特定状态结束),但在主活动模型中,它们往往带有明确的箭头指向,表示流程的起始与终止。
除了这些以外呢,主活动模型中的流程结束节点在不同环境下含义各异,有时代表“流程结束”(结束),有时代表“失败”或“异常终止”。考生务必熟悉主活动模型下的流程结束节点是否带有箭头,以及其具体的流程结束含义,这是STARUML逻辑推理的关键所在。
关于主活动模型中的流程开始和流程结束,其核心区别在于主活动模型下的流程开始通常不依赖条件判断,而是表示流程的绝对起点;而主活动模型下的流程结束则可能表示流程因输入错误而终止,或者表示正常流程的终结点。在主活动模型中,流程结束节点若未标记箭头,表示流程在此处终止;若标记了箭头,则表示流程继续向下执行,这通常是主活动模型特有的逻辑分支结构,需要格外注意区分。
在主活动模型的流程图绘制中,流程开始节点与流程结束节点是形成闭环的关键。界域职考网 xinlishi.cc 指出,主活动模型下的流程开始节点通常位于流程图的最上方或最左侧,而流程结束节点则位于最下方或最右侧,两者之间通过一系列处理、判断或数据流连接起来。这种结构确保了主活动模型的逻辑流向清晰可见。对于集成模型下的流程图绘制,虽然逻辑上类似,但集成模型更侧重于主活动模型封装后的调用关系,因此在集成模型中,主活动模型的流程开始与流程结束可能会复用,或者以特定的符号表示调用关系。
在主活动模型的流程图绘制中,流程开始节点与流程结束节点不仅是逻辑的起点和终点,也是主活动模型特有的流程开始、流程结束、流程结束等概念的具体体现。考生需牢记主活动模型下的流程结束节点是否带有箭头,以及其具体的流程结束含义,这是STARUML逻辑推理的关键所在。
在主活动模型的流程图绘制中,流程开始节点与流程结束节点是形成闭环的关键。界域职考网 xinlishi.cc 指出,主活动模型下的流程开始节点通常位于流程图的最上方或最左侧,而流程结束节点则位于最下方或最右侧,两者之间通过一系列处理、判断或数据流连接起来。这种结构确保了主活动模型的逻辑流向清晰可见。对于集成模型下的流程图绘制,虽然逻辑上类似,但集成模型更侧重于主活动模型封装后的调用关系,因此在集成模型中,主活动模型的流程开始与流程结束可能会复用,或者以特定的符号表示调用关系。
在主活动模型的流程图绘制中,流程开始节点与流程结束节点不仅是逻辑的起点和终点,也是主活动模型特有的流程开始、流程结束、流程结束等概念的具体体现。考生需牢记主活动模型下的流程结束节点是否带有箭头,以及其具体的流程结束含义,这是STARUML逻辑推理的关键所在。
在主活动模型的流程图绘制中,流程开始节点与流程结束节点是形成闭环的关键。界域职考网 xinlishi.cc 指出,主活动模型下的流程开始节点通常位于流程图的最上方或最左侧,而流程结束节点则位于最下方或最右侧,两者之间通过一系列处理、判断或数据流连接起来。这种结构确保了主活动模型的逻辑流向清晰可见。对于集成模型下的流程图绘制,虽然逻辑上类似,但集成模型更侧重于主活动模型封装后的调用关系,因此在集成模型中,主活动模型的流程开始与流程结束可能会复用,或者以特定的符号表示调用关系。
二、常见节点类型与绘制技巧
在STARUML的流程图绘制中,掌握主活动模型下的各类节点构建方法是胜任该领域的关键。界域职考网 xinlishi.cc 认为,主活动模型下的流程开始节点应始终保持为实心圆点(Solid Circle),这是主活动模型特有的流程开始样式。相比之下,主活动模型下的流程结束节点则更为灵活,可以是实心圆点(Solid Circle,代表正常结束)、空心圆点(Open Circle,代表失败或异常终止)或虚线圆点(Dashed Circle,代表特定状态结束)。考生应根据主活动模型的具体需求选择合适的节点样式。
关于主活动模型下的流程开始节点,界域职考网 xinlishi.cc 强调,该节点应清晰地指示流程的起始点,且不具备任何条件判断逻辑。在主活动模型的流程图绘制中,流程开始节点通常位于流程图的最上方或最左侧,通过箭头指向后续节点,表示流程在此处开始。对于集成模型下的流程图绘制,主活动模型的流程开始节点可能会复用,或者以特定的符号表示调用关系,此时需特别注意符号的具体含义。
在主活动模型的流程图绘制中,流程开始节点与流程结束节点是形成闭环的关键。界域职考网 xinlishi.cc 指出,主活动模型下的流程开始节点通常位于流程图的最上方或最左侧,而流程结束节点则位于最下方或最右侧,两者之间通过一系列处理、判断或数据流连接起来。这种结构确保了主活动模型的逻辑流向清晰可见。对于集成模型下的流程图绘制,虽然逻辑上类似,但集成模型更侧重于主活动模型封装后的调用关系,因此在集成模型中,主活动模型的流程开始与流程结束可能会复用,或者以特定的符号表示调用关系。
在主活动模型的流程图绘制中,流程开始节点与流程结束节点不仅是逻辑的起点和终点,也是主活动模型特有的流程开始、流程结束、流程结束等概念的具体体现。考生需牢记主活动模型下的流程结束节点是否带有箭头,以及其具体的流程结束含义,这是STARUML逻辑推理的关键所在。
在主活动模型的流程图绘制中,流程开始节点与流程结束节点是形成闭环的关键。界域职考网 xinlishi.cc 指出,主活动模型下的流程开始节点通常位于流程图的最上方或最左侧,而流程结束节点则位于最下方或最右侧,两者之间通过一系列处理、判断或数据流连接起来。这种结构确保了主活动模型的逻辑流向清晰可见。对于集成模型下的流程图绘制,虽然逻辑上类似,但集成模型更侧重于主活动模型封装后的调用关系,因此在集成模型中,主活动模型的流程开始与流程结束可能会复用,或者以特定的符号表示调用关系。
在主活动模型的流程图绘制中,流程开始节点与流程结束节点不仅是逻辑的起点和终点,也是主活动模型特有的流程开始、流程结束、流程结束等概念的具体体现。考生需牢记主活动模型下的流程结束节点是否带有箭头,以及其具体的流程结束含义,这是STARUML逻辑推理的关键所在。
在主活动模型的流程图绘制中,流程开始节点与流程结束节点是形成闭环的关键。界域职考网 xinlishi.cc 指出,主活动模型下的流程开始节点通常位于流程图的最上方或最左侧,而流程结束节点则位于最下方或最右侧,两者之间通过一系列处理、判断或数据流连接起来。这种结构确保了主活动模型的逻辑流向清晰可见。对于集成模型下的流程图绘制,虽然逻辑上类似,但集成模型更侧重于主活动模型封装后的调用关系,因此在集成模型中,主活动模型的流程开始与流程结束可能会复用,或者以特定的符号表示调用关系。
三、进阶技巧与实战案例
对于希望进一步精进STARUML绘图水平的用户,掌握主活动模型下的流程开始、流程结束、流程结束等节点的组合使用至关重要。界域职考网 xinlishi.cc 建议,在构建复杂业务流程时,应优先使用主活动模型下的流程开始节点来定义流程起点,使用主活动模型下的流程结束节点来定义流程终点,并通过主活动模型特有的流程开始、流程结束等概念连接各个处理步骤。这种结构使得主活动模型的逻辑流向更加直观。
在主活动模型的流程图绘制中,流程开始节点与流程结束节点不仅是逻辑的起点和终点,也是主活动模型特有的流程开始、流程结束、流程结束等概念的具体体现。考生需牢记主活动模型下的流程结束节点是否带有箭头,以及其具体的流程结束含义,这是STARUML逻辑推理的关键所在。在实际开发中,主活动模型下的流程结束节点若未标记箭头,表示流程在此处终止;若标记了箭头,则表示流程继续向下执行,这通常是主活动模型特有的逻辑分支结构。
在主活动模型的流程图绘制中,流程开始节点与流程结束节点是形成闭环的关键。界域职考网 xinlishi.cc 指出,主活动模型下的流程开始节点通常位于流程图的最上方或最左侧,而流程结束节点则位于最下方或最右侧,两者之间通过一系列处理、判断或数据流连接起来。这种结构确保了主活动模型的逻辑流向清晰可见。对于集成模型下的流程图绘制,虽然逻辑上类似,但集成模型更侧重于主活动模型封装后的调用关系,因此在集成模型中,主活动模型的流程开始与流程结束可能会复用,或者以特定的符号表示调用关系。
在主活动模型的流程图绘制中,流程开始节点与流程结束节点不仅是逻辑的起点和终点,也是主活动模型特有的流程开始、流程结束、流程结束等概念的具体体现。考生需牢记主活动模型下的流程结束节点是否带有箭头,以及其具体的流程结束含义,这是STARUML逻辑推理的关键所在。
在主活动模型的流程图绘制中,流程开始节点与流程结束节点是形成闭环的关键。界域职考网 xinlishi.cc 指出,主活动模型下的流程开始节点通常位于流程图的最上方或最左侧,而流程结束节点则位于最下方或最右侧,两者之间通过一系列处理、判断或数据流连接起来。这种结构确保了主活动模型的逻辑流向清晰可见。对于集成模型下的流程图绘制,虽然逻辑上类似,但集成模型更侧重于主活动模型封装后的调用关系,因此在集成模型中,主活动模型的流程开始与流程结束
10 人看过
8 人看过
7 人看过
6 人看过



